Output 5f66a3dd5afb507692d9fd2f423dd5079d09f83ade702cde692311ba1b2dd644:8

value
3574648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ab21dcbfe56890156d945c18dbb53f8d40a3ccc OP_EQUAL
address
3P5yRBAbsh6DhqBXp4bkoWoBUB9vUoYUnN
transaction
5f66a3dd5afb507692d9fd2f423dd5079d09f83ade702cde692311ba1b2dd644
spent
true